Spending by foreign tourists in Italy grows by 17% in 2023. Increase in tourism revenue is due largely to the growth in arrivals, particularly from outside the EU.

Italy's balance of payments in tourism recorded a surplus of 20.2 billion euro, up from 18.2billion euro in 2022.Holiday trips accounted for 62% of total spending by foreigntourists in Italy, the Bank of Italysaid said on Tuesday. As a percentage of GDP, the surplus rose to 1%, the same as in 2019 before the Covid-19 pandemic.
